Kartotrak 2023.06.2 is an integrated software solution developed by Geovariances, a company specializing in geostatistics software, designed for the comprehensive characterization of contaminated soil volumes. This specialized application supports environmental consultants and engineers in critical tasks such as environmental site assessment, soil contamination characterization, and remediation planning. By leveraging advanced geostatistical methods, Kartotrak provides a robust framework for visualizing, analyzing, and managing contaminated soil data to support informed decision-making in environmental engineering projects.

Data Quality Control and Exploratory Data Analysis Tools

Ensuring the reliability of site data is paramount in contamination assessment. Kartotrak includes essential data validation features that allow users to screen for inconsistencies, identify gaps, and ensure data integrity. Rigorous exploratory data analysis (EDA) tools are integrated to help professionals understand the spatial distribution and statistical properties of contaminant concentrations, significantly improving confidence in the subsequent contamination mapping and volumetric estimations.

Integrated 2D and 3D Visualization for Site Understanding

The software features built-in Geographic Information System (GIS) capabilities and a dedicated 3D Viewer, crucial for visualizing contaminated soil volumes. These visualization tools offer environmental professionals an intuitive way to interpret complex spatial data, identify areas of uncertainty, and effectively communicate findings to diverse stakeholders. By rendering contaminated zones in 2D and 3D, users can gain a clearer understanding of the site’s subsurface conditions and potential risks.

Sampling Optimization and Risk Management Capabilities

Kartotrak aids environmental professionals in developing more efficient soil sampling strategies, which can lead to reduced project costs and time. The software offers features for environmental risk assessment, including the prediction of hazard zones and the estimation of pollutant mass, supporting regulatory compliance and informed remediation decisions. Furthermore, it assists in setting up excavation plans, guiding remediation efforts based on detailed data analysis and contamination modeling.
